What are some different archetypes?

Some different archetypes include the hero, the villain, the mentor, the rebel, the lover, the jester, the caregiver, and the ruler. These archetypes are universal character types that can be found in many different stories and across various cultures. Each archetype embodies certain traits, motivations, and behaviors that help define their role in a narrative.
